Walmart, 3 bucks,convex 95mm close works good not a perfect fit tho.. same thing at many auto stores. At most auto stores you can get a blank for 4 bucks,not a convex you can cut with scissors to fit. I have had no luck this side of the pond for 100mm. The euro guys don't seem to care

I did find one convex on a plastic pedestal that rotates,it was 3 bucks and you can rotate it easily on the fly with a gloved hand,but the tape was weak. In the end I might get some good tape and put them on both sides, the rotation allows for fine tuning very quickly. I find it allows for those baggy pant days

took a lot of digging but I found a scientific mirror glass supplier that had 100mm convex with a focal length of 250mm,blackened silver backing on glass should be a good quality replacement.

Bought 4 mirrors delivered for 32.17. Not the best silvering job I have seen but they do work and fit well,just a little spotty up close makes them look like they need a good cleaning up close. Took some bon ami cleaner too them and it is definitely the silvering not the surface. Overall I give them a b grade. Good image and perfect focal length.
